Reaction of Grignard reagent, with C8H8O followed by hydrolysis gives compound " A " which reacts instantly with Lucas reagent to give compound . The Compound B is :

Solution:
C2H5MgBr reacts with C8H8O (acetophenone, C₆H₅COCH₃) to form a tertiary alcohol after hydrolysis.
Product A = C₆H₅C(OH)(CH₃)CH₂CH₃ (2-phenyl-2-butanol).
A reacts instantly with Lucas reagent, confirming that A is a tertiary alcohol.
In Lucas reaction, OH⁻ is replaced by Cl⁻ at the same tertiary carbon.
Therefore B = C₆H₅C(Cl)(CH₃)CH₂CH₃.
